Facts About Water Damage Restoration Revealed

Water damage remediation is a vital procedure in dealing with the results of water leakages inside a building. These leakages can be brought on by various variables such as ruptured pipes, malfunctioning home appliances, or pipes problems. The restoration procedure generally entails a number of key actions to ensure that the residential or commercial property is gone back to its pre-damage condition. It's vital to note that this article focuses solely on interior water leakages and does not cover problems connected to mold or exterior flooding.

1. Identification and Stopping the Source of Water
The very first step in water damage repair is identifying and quiting the resource of the leak. This might involve turning off the major supply of water in case of ruptured pipelines or repairing the malfunctioning appliance. Immediate action protects against further damage and is crucial for a successful repair procedure.

2. Assessment of the Damage
When the resource is regulated, the extent of the water damage demands to be assessed. This includes figuring out just how far the water has spread out and the products affected. Professionals typically make use of dampness detectors and hygrometers to gauge the level of saturation and to draw up the harmed locations.

3. Water Removal
The following phase is the removal of standing water. This is usually done utilizing pumps and vacuum cleaners, making certain that all the water is extracted from the residential or commercial property. Speed is vital in this action to stop more infiltration into floors, walls, and furniture.

4. Drying and Dehumidifying
After water removal, the Water Damage Cleanup area should be dried and dehumidified. This step is important to avoid the warping of floors, walls, and furniture. Indust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ers are used to draw the remaining moisture out of the building materials and to circulate air to speed up the drying procedure.

5. Cleansing and Sanitizing
Water damages can leave dust, germs, and other pollutants. For that reason, cleaning and sanitizing the affected location is critical. This action includes cleaning up the walls, floors, and individual items that have actually been impacted. Antimicrobial treatments may be related to protect against microorganisms and fungi growth.

6. Restoration and Repair
The last action is the remediation and repair of the harmed building. This can vary from minor repairs, like changing a few panels of drywall, to major repair of whole rooms. The objective is to bring the residential property back to its original condition.

7. Safety nets
Lastly, implementing safety nets is a crucial part of the procedure. This might consist of routine inspections of pipes and home appliances, mounting water leakage detection systems, and making sure good upkeep methods.

Water damages repair due to interior leaks is a detailed process that calls for immediate and specialist handling. Each step, from recognizing the source to the last touches of remediation, plays an essential function in making certain the home is secure, clean, and recovered to its former state. It's crucial to act quickly and effectively to minimize damages and to make certain the health and safety of the structure's passengers.
